A Near-Death Experience (NDE) is the recollected experience of someone who has been declared 'clinically dead' by the doctors, followed by resuscitation (the act of bringing someone back to life).

Common traits that have been reported by NDErs (persons having near-dear experiences) are: An awareness of being dead; A sense of peace, well-being, painlessness and other positive emotions; a sense of removal from the world; an intense feeling of unconditional love and acceptance; experiencing euphoric environments, an out-of-body experience (OBE), that means, a perception of one's body from an outside position, sometimes observing medical professionals performing resuscitation efforts; a tunnel experience or entering a zone of darkness; a rapid movement toward a bright light; being reunited with deceased loved ones; receiving a 'life review', commonly referred to as seeing one's life in a flash-back before one's eyes; approaching a border or a decision by oneself or others to return to one's body, often accompanied by a reluctance to return; and suddenly finding oneself back inside one's body.
